A SEALED PACKAGE CONTAINING A POURABLE FOOD PRODUCT AND A SHEET PACKAGING MATERIAL FOR PRODUCING A SEALED PACKAGE CONTAINING A POURABLE FOOD PRODUCT

A sealed package containing a pourable food product and comprising a bottom portion, a top portion and a main portion interposed between the bottom portion and top portion and including a plurality of side wall portions; the main portion is divided from the bottom portion and said top portion respectively by a bottom peripheral outline and a top peripheral outline extending transversally with respect to a longitudinal direction; each of the bottom peripheral outline and the top peripheral outline has a broken-line shape and is formed by a plurality of contour edges joined to each other; the bottom portion comprises a quadrilateral bottom panel delimited by the bottom peripheral outline and extending orthogonal to the longitudinal direction; the top portion comprises a quadrilateral top panel delimited by the top peripheral outline and extending transversally to the longitudinal direction; the area of the bottom panel is different from the area of a top quadrilateral obtained by projecting, along the longitudinal direction, the top panel on a reference plane parallel to the bottom panel, crossing the package and containing at least one of the contour edges of the top peripheral outline.

A SHEET PACKAGING MATERIAL FOR PRODUCING A SEALED PACKAGE CONTAINING A POURABLE FOOD PRODUCT AND A SEALED PACKAGE OBTAINED FROM A SHEET PACKAGING MATERIAL

A sheet packaging material for producing a sealed package with a pourable food product; the packaging material has a quadrangular configuration with two boundary edges parallel to a longitudinal direction and two other boundary edges parallel to a transversal direction orthogonal to the longitudinal direction; the packaging material comprises two transversal crease lines extending transversally to the longitudinal direction and dividing the packaging material into: a bottom region containing a bottom crease pattern and configured to form a bottom portion of the package; a top region containing a top crease pattern and configured to form a top portion of the package; and an intermediate region contained between the transversal crease lines and designed to form a main portion of the package having a plurality of side wall portions; the intermediate region further comprises a plurality of V-shaped crease lines having respective vertices located on or adjacent to the transversal crease lines and at given points thereof destined to define the opposite ends of respective lateral edges delimiting the side wall portions of the package; each V-shaped crease line extending in proximity of the respective transversal crease lines.

Liquid paper container

A liquid paper container capable of preventing leakage of a liquid and intrusion of, for example, air into the container through a gap between a part of a corresponding one of top-portion horizontal folding creases formed in a blank sheet and a top-portion horizontal folding crease formed in a side sealing panel, which overlap with each other, top panels (11, 12) and side panels (15, 16) are respectively contiguous with upper ends of body panels through top-portion horizontal folding creases (9, 10, 13, 14). Bottom panels (21, 22) and inner panels (25, 26) are respectively contiguous with lower ends of the body panels through bottom-portion horizontal folding creases (19, 20, 23, 24). A side sealing panel (30) is contiguous with a one-side open end edge of a blank sheet (1A). A top-portion horizontal folding crease (31) and a bottom-portion horizontal folding crease (32) are formed in the side sealing panel.

Barrier film or sheet and laminated packaging material comprising the film or sheet and packaging container made therefrom

Barrier films comprising a PECVD barrier coating from diamond-like carbon are disclosed, along with methods of manufacturing such films, and laminated packaging materials comprising such films, in particular for liquid food packaging, are disclosed. Packaging containers comprising the laminated packaging material or being made from the laminated packaging material, in particular a packaging container for liquid food packaging, are also disclosed.

Fluid carton assembly

A fluid carton assembly for dispensing and storing a liquid beverage includes a beverage carton for storing a liquid beverage. The beverage carton has a pair of flaps each being positionable in an open position to pour the liquid beverage. The flaps are positionable in a closed position to contain the liquid beverage. A slide is slidably coupled to each of the flaps. The slide is slidable into a closing position thereby retaining the flaps in the closed position. The slide is slidable into an opening position thereby facilitating the flaps to be positioned in the open position.

Method for producing a packaging material, and a method for producing a package

A method for producing a packaging material comprises providing a core material layer of fibre-based material having an inner side and an outer side, embossing the core material layer for forming embossed features having an initial height, the embossed features protruding from the outer side of the core material layer to later form a tactile pattern on a side of the package to be formed by the packaging material, and laminating at least one layer to the inner side of the embossed core material layer such that the height of the embossed features is temporarily reduced to a minimum height.

Paper container

A paper container includes a body front panel (5), a body left side panel (6), a body right side panel (8), and a body back panel (7), which are contiguous through body vertical folding lines (1), (2), (3), and (4). A vertical direction sealing panel (25) is configured to form a quadrangular tubular body (26). The body vertical folding line (1) and the body vertical folding line (2) are approximately symmetrical bent lines bent toward a center of the body front panel (5), and the body vertical folding line (3) through which the body back panel and the body left side panel are contiguous with each other and the body vertical folding line (4) through which the body back panel and the body right side panel are contiguous with each other are approximately symmetrical bent lines bent toward a center of the body back panel.

PAPER CONTAINER WITH STOPPER

A paper container with a stopper includes: a container main body (9) including a body (6) having a square tubular shape, a bottom (7), and a flat top (8); and a stopper (10) provided on the top. The stopper is positioned adjacent to a first top corner portion (11(A)) of the top. The body includes a first recessed portion (16) formed in a first body corner portion (12(A)) and surrounded by two recessed-portion forming folding line portions (14, 15) extending from a starting point (S) located at the first top corner portion or at a position slightly away from the first top corner portion, branching from the starting point (S) so as to extend toward the bottom direction, and joining together at an end point (E) positioned within a range in which the two recessed-portion forming folding line portions extend until after reaching a first bottom corner portion (13(A)).
